As with any dish the better the ingredients the better the taste of your dish. For this Mango Green Apple Tartare the key are ripe and juicy mangos. Therefore make sure they have the right quality or you will be missing the fun in this dish. Mangos are also very healthy. Since they have lots of pectin and fiber they keep you filled for a while and further add a nice dose of Vitamin C to your diet.

Mangos are loaded with Vitamin C, pectin and fiber. Therefore those yummy fruits can support your health. The enzymes of the mango help your digestion.
Vegan Mango Green Apple Tartare with Fennel Stock
Print ThisIngredients
What do you need for the Mango Green Apple Tartare?
- 2 Mangos Fresh and ripe
- 2 Green Apples
- 1 Spring Onion
- 1/2 bunch Cilantro
- 1 tbsp Tamari or soy sauce if you are not gluten free
- 3 tbsp Lime Juice
- 1 tbsp Grapeseed oil
- Sea Salt – for seasoning
- Black Pepper for seasoning
What do you need for the Fennel Stock?
- 2 Fennels
- 1/2 inch Grated Ginger if you also use a juicer you can just juice the ginger with the fennel
- (2) (cups) Water (optional if you need to use a blender instead of a juicer)
- 1/4 tsp Sea Salt for seasoning
Instructions
How to make Mango Apple Tartare?
- Cut the mango of the pit and peel. Cut 0.5 inch or a bit smaller cubes. Wash the green apple and also cut into the same size as the mango. Put everything in a bowl.
- Wash the cilantro, take the leaves of the stem and chop them a bit. Wash the spring onion and cut into very small slices.
- Add cilantro and spring onion to the bowl with the mango and green apple.
- In a separate bowl, mix tamari, oil and lime juice, poor everything into the bowl with the mango and apple, mix, making sure that everything is nicely coated.
- Leave for 30 minutes, then taste and maybe season with some more sea salt and black pepper.
- Serve in a deep dish with some fennel stock (s.b.) poured around it. Garnish with some cilantro.
How to make Fennel Stock?
- Put the fennel and ginger through your juicer.
- (If you do not have a juicer, blend small cut fennel, water and grated ginger in your blender until very smooth. Afterwards put the liquid through a strainer.)
- Season your fennel juice with some sea salt and black pepper. Serve the fennel stock poured around your Mango Green Apple Tartare.
